400-035-6699
当前位置: 首页 » 技术支持 » 博文资讯 »

Zigbee传感器网络搭建指南:设计要点、实施步骤与关键注意事项

ZigBee无线传感器技术,作为物联网领域的重要组件,正日益成为各类智能系统的神经中枢。这种基于Zigbee协议低功耗无线技术,能够有效地在无线环境中采集、处理并传输各类物理量数据。下面,我们来详细了解Zigbee无线传感器网络的构建过程及其应用。
首先,选择合适的应用场景和需求至关重要。这包括明确所需传感器节点的数量、网络的结构、通信距离以及功耗等要求。不同的应用场景可能会对网络的性能和结构提出不同的需求。
接下来,需要选择适合的传感器硬件和Zigbee模块。市面上有多种开发套件可供选择,也可以根据具体需求自行设计硬件。这一步骤的关键在于确保硬件的稳定性和可靠性,以便后续的网络构建。
网络构建的核心是节点位置和布局的确定。合理的节点布置可以确保网络通信的质量和稳定性。在布置节点时,要考虑节点间的距离、信号强度等因素,以保证数据传输的效率。
网络拓扑结构的设计也是构建过程中的关键环节。根据实际应用场景和需求,选择星形、树形、网状等拓扑结构。使用网络仿真软件进行模拟和优化,可以提高网络的性能。
在技术层面,选择合适的通信协议编程语言至关重要。Zigbee无线传感器网络通常采用Zigbee标准协议或Zigbee Pro协议,而编程语言则可以选择C、Python等。这一步骤涉及协议栈的开发、数据采集和处理、网络拓扑管理等复杂任务。
节点程序的开发和调试是确保网络通信顺畅的关键。在开发过程中,需要对节点进行联调和测试,确保其能够正确地与其他节点通信。
完成节点程序开发和调试后,需要对整个系统进行测试和优化。通过负载测试、通信质量测试等方式,验证系统的性能和可靠性,并对系统进行优化,以提高其运行效率和稳定性。
系统部署和运维是网络构建的最后一步。将节点部署到实际应用环境,并进行持续的管理和维护。定期更新软件和固件版本,可以确保系统的长期稳定运行
在设计和实现Zigbee无线传感器网络时,还需注意以下问题:选择合适的网络拓扑结构,合理布置节点位置,有效管理能耗,优化数据处理和传输,开发和优化节点协议栈,加强通信安全性设计,以及监控网络状况并进行维护。
通过以上步骤,我们可以构建一个高效、稳定、可靠的Zigbee无线传感器网络,广泛应用于智能家居、物联网、工业自动化、农业、环保等多个领域。随着技术的不断进步,Zigbee无线传感器网络的应用场景将更加广泛,为智能化生活带来更多便利。

  Zigbee无线传感器是一种基于Zigbee协议的低功耗无线传感器节点,能够在无线环境中采集、处理和传输物理量数据,并通过无线网络传输到其他节点或数据采集设备。Zigbee无线传感器可以通过自组织、自修复等技术构建一个高效、稳定、可靠的无线传感器网络,广泛用于智能家居物联网工业自动化、农业、环保等各个领域。因为其低成本、低功耗、可靠性高、数据传输更加安全等优势,越来越多的应用场景已经使用Zigbee无线传感器网络替代传统的有线传感器。

Zigbee传感器网络搭建指南:设计要点、实施步骤与关键注意事项

  Zigbee无线传感器网络的设计和实现可以分为以下几个步骤:

  确定应用场景和需求:首先需要明确要实现的具体应用场景和需求,包括传感器节点数量、网络拓扑结构、通信距离和功耗要求等。

  选择传感器硬件和Zigbee模块:根据应用场景和需求选择适合的传感器硬件和Zigbee模块。可通过购买市面上提供的开发套件,也可以自行设计硬件。

  确定节点位置和布局:为了保证节点之间的通信质量和网络稳定性,需要合理确定节点的位置和布局。在确定节点位置时,需要考虑传感器节点之间的距离、信号强度等因素。

  设计网络拓扑结构:根据应用场景和需求,选择合适的网络拓扑结构,如星形、树形、网状等。可以使用网络仿真软件进行模拟和优化。

  选择通信协议和编程语言:选择合适的通信协议和编程语言进行开发和编码。 Zigbee无线传感器网络通常使用Zigbee标准协议或Zigbee Pro协议,编程语言可以使用C、Python等。

  节点程序开发和调试:节点程序开发包括数据采集和处理、协议栈开发、网络拓扑管理等。在开发过程中需要进行节点联调和调试,确保节点之间能够正确通信。

  系统整体测试和优化:在所有节点程序开发和调试完成后,需要对系统进行整体测试和优化。在测试过程中,可以通过网络负载测试、通信质量测试等方式来验证系统的性能和可靠性,对系统进行优化,以提高系统的效率和稳定性。

  系统部署和运维:系统部署阶段将节点部署到实际应用环境中,并进行运维和管理。在实际应用中,还需要定期维护和保养节点,及时更新软件和固件版本,以确保系统能够长期稳定运行。

  在设计Zigbee无线传感器网络时,需要注意以下几个问题:

  确定网络拓扑结构:根据应用需求和通信距离限制,选择最合适的网络拓扑结构(如星型、树形、网状等)。

  节点位置布置:合理的节点位置布置是网络设计的关键,通信距离、网络环境等情况需仔细考虑,以达到最佳的通信效果。

  能耗管理:考虑节点的供电方式和能耗管理策略,延长节点的使用寿命

  数据处理和传输:因为带宽和能耗是有限的,因此需要优化数据处理和传输,减小数据的传输量和节点的处理量。

  节点协议栈:Zigbee 网络协议栈的开发与优化是设计中的重点。根据不同的应用需求,选用适合的网络协议栈,以获得更好的通信性能和更低的功耗。

  安全性设计:Zigbee 无线传感器网络的通信安全性至关重要,需要采取适当的安全方案,以防止数据泄露和无线连接受到攻击。

  网络管理和维护:在实际应用中,需要监控网络状况并进行维护。例如,网络拓扑变化时需要及时调整,节点故障时需要进行快速修复,以保证网络的稳定运行。

  审核编辑:郭婷

【限时免费】一键获取网络规划系统模板+传输架构设计+连通性评估方案

无线传感器相关文章

服务电话:
400-035-6699
企服商城